Output dd27643542a3f61660d311dfd14eb9c4f070c15f606a8f48c9e68881e302df14:0

value
10000000
script pubkey
OP_0 OP_PUSHBYTES_20 5069e5aeaf1ecd7a5ab2fcca5ec65f460bc63fd1
address
bc1q2p57tt40rmxh5k4jln99a3jlgc9uv073rae9p4
transaction
dd27643542a3f61660d311dfd14eb9c4f070c15f606a8f48c9e68881e302df14
spent
true